Guidelines for Sustaining Equipment Efficiency Over Time

Routine care is essential for enhancing the durability and functionality of woodcraft equipment. Regular cleaning, inspections, and lubrication keep tools running efficiently and safely. Such routines enhance operational output and mitigate risks, thereby creating a safer environment.

Regular Cleaning and Inspection Practices

Regular upkeep of woodcraft equipment is essential to achieve optimal output. Devices burdened by accumulated dust may experience up to a 25% efficiency drop. Consistent checks detect deterioration promptly, averting major issues. Changing power tool filters according to guidelines may avert a 40% efficiency decline.

Lubrication and Safety Checks

Consistent lubrication is essential for smooth machinery operation. Regular lubrication of moving parts can cut the risk of mechanical failure by 30%, improving tool performance. Periodic security inspections confirm proper functioning of parts, cutting injury hazards by roughly 70%. Consistent care may prolong equipment longevity by 50% and enhance performance by 25%.

Upkeep Activity Frequency Advantages
Regular cleaning On a weekly basis Prevents a 25% reduction in performance
Lubrication of moving parts On a monthly schedule Reduces mechanical failure likelihood by 30%
Security inspections Prior to every operation Reduces injury hazards
Filter replacement Following the manufacturer’s advice Prevents 40% efficiency drop
Calibrations At 6 to 12-month intervals Ensures precision

Typical Issues in Woodcraft Device Utilization

Carpentry equipment presents various hurdles. Key challenges involve operational safety and the possibility of malfunctions. Resolving these concerns is critical for maintaining a safe work area and optimal device performance.

Addressing Safety Concerns

Understanding potential hazards is imperative for all in carpentry. Those exposed to wood particles suffer greater respiratory risks, as evidenced by 59.4% compared to 18% among the unexposed. The risk of noise-induced hearing loss is also significant, with 31% of carpenters and 44% of sawyers suffering due to high workshop noise levels.

Adhering to safety protocols is mandatory. Personnel must don appropriate PPE to mitigate risks and injuries. Training in safe lifting and ergonomic practices can greatly reduce injury rates, like back injuries. Recognizing electrical dangers to avoid shocks and fires is essential, underlining the importance of routine inspections.
